Acute sensory ataxic neuropathy associated with monospecific anti-GD1b IgG antibody.

C L Pan1, N Yuki, M Koga, M C Chiang, S T Hsieh.   

Abstract

The authors describe two patients with acute sensory ataxic neuropathy. Both had a profound loss of proprioception and generalized areflexia. High titers of monospecific anti-GD1b IgG antibody were detected in their sera during the acute phase. Sensory ataxia resolved within 2 weeks after the onset. Taken together with the induction of experimental sensory ataxic neuropathy sensitized with GD1b ganglioside, GD1b may be a target molecule for autoantibody in some patients with acute sensory ataxic neuropathy.
